Why a Sample Letter to Seller Matters

A Sample Letter to Seller serves as a formal and professional way to communicate with a seller. It provides a clear record of your interaction and helps to avoid misunderstandings. The importance of having a written record cannot be overstated , as it can be referred back to if any issues arise.

Using a sample letter allows you to structure your thoughts logically and include all necessary details. Think of it as a template for your communication. Here are some key elements it often includes:

  • Your contact information
  • Date
  • Seller's contact information
  • A clear subject line
  • A polite opening
  • The main point of your letter
  • Any supporting details or evidence
  • A clear call to action or desired outcome
  • A polite closing

Here's a brief overview of what can be covered in different types of seller letters:

Purpose Key Information to Include
Inquiry about a product Specific product details, questions about features, availability, price.
Following up on a purchase Order number, date of purchase, expected delivery.
Raising a complaint Nature of the problem, date of incident, desired resolution.

Sample Letter to Seller: Inquiring About a Specific Item

Dear [Seller Name],

I hope this email finds you well.

I am writing to inquire about the [Name of Item] that I saw listed on [Platform where you saw the item, e.g., your website, eBay] with the reference number [Item Reference Number, if applicable]. I am very interested in purchasing this item, but I have a few questions before I proceed.

Could you please confirm the exact dimensions of the item? I am also curious about its condition – are there any notable scratches, dents, or signs of wear? Additionally, I would like to know if the item comes with any original packaging or accessories. Finally, what are your shipping options and estimated delivery times to [Your Postcode]?

Thank you for your time and assistance. I look forward to hearing from you soon.

Sincerely,
[Your Name]
[Your Phone Number]
[Your Email Address]

Sample Letter to Seller: Following Up on a Delayed Order

Dear [Seller Name],

I am writing to follow up on my recent order, [Order Number], which was placed on [Date of Order]. The estimated delivery date was [Original Estimated Delivery Date].

I have not yet received my order, and I would appreciate it if you could provide an update on its status. I understand that unforeseen delays can occur, but I would be grateful for any information you can offer regarding the whereabouts of my package and an updated estimated delivery timeframe. If there has been an issue with the delivery, please let me know what steps are being taken to resolve it.

You can reach me at [Your Phone Number] or reply to this email. Thank you for your prompt attention to this matter.

Yours faithfully,
[Your Name]
[Your Email Address]

Sample Letter to Seller: Requesting a Return or Exchange

Dear [Seller Name],

I am writing regarding my recent purchase of [Name of Item], order number [Order Number], received on [Date of Delivery].

Unfortunately, the item is not quite right for me. [Choose one of the following and adapt: The colour is different to what I expected. / The size does not fit. / The item is faulty. / The item is not as described on your website.] I would like to request a return and a refund. Alternatively, I would be happy to consider an exchange for [Suggest alternative item, if applicable].

Please could you advise on the process for returning the item? I would be grateful if you could provide details on how to package the item for return and the address to which it should be sent. If a return shipping label is required, please let me know.

Thank you for your understanding and assistance.

Kind regards,
[Your Name]
[Your Phone Number]
[Your Email Address]
